How do you know if water damage is permanent?

Water damage can be a serious problem for your home or business, and it’s important to act quickly to clean up the damage and prevent further problems. One of the first things you’ll need to do is assess the extent of the damage and determine whether or not it is permanent.

There are a few things you can look for to determine if water damage is permanent:

  • Buckling or warping of floors or walls: This is a sign that the water has caused the wood to swell and become damaged.
  • Discoloration of walls or ceilings: This can be a sign of mold or mildew growth, which can be a health hazard.
  • Musty or moldy odors: These odors can be a sign of mold or mildew growth, which can also be a health hazard.
  • Electrical problems: Water can damage electrical wiring and appliances, which can be a safety hazard.

If you see any of these signs, it’s important to call a water damage cleanup professional immediately. They will be able to assess the damage and determine whether or not it is permanent. If the damage is permanent, they will be able to recommend the best course of action for repairing or replacing the damaged materials.
